Factors Affecting Cost
- Size of the Driveway: Larger driveways require more materials and labor, increasing the overall cost.
- Thickness of Concrete: Thicker slabs are more durable but also more expensive due to the additional materials needed.
- Site Preparation: Costs can vary depending on the amount of grading, excavation, and soil stabilization required.
- Design Complexity: Custom designs, patterns, and finishes can add to the cost.
- Labor Costs: Labor rates in Littleton, CO, can vary, impacting the total expense.
- Material Quality: Higher-quality materials will generally cost more but offer better longevity and appearance.
- Permits and Inspections: Local regulations may require permits and inspections, adding to the overall cost.
- Weather Conditions: Seasonal weather can affect the timeline and cost, especially if delays occur.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Littleton, CO) |
---|---|
Basic Concrete Driveway (per sq ft) | $6 - $8 |
Stamped Concrete (per sq ft) | $10 - $15 |
Colored Concrete (per sq ft) | $8 - $12 |
Site Preparation | $1,500 - $3,000 |
Excavation and Grading | $1,000 - $2,500 |
Reinforcement (rebar, mesh) | $1 - $3 per sq ft |
Concrete Sealing | $0.50 - $1 per sq ft |
Permits and Inspections | $100 - $500 |
